Output ebaabdfc2655918e8a9b700fa98ef30c671e33d820eeb9d6905f17ca4ba4e0da:0

value
4344068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a84dd1e482839bd2f2fce0bf661218d0cf06bf3c OP_EQUAL
address
3H2vfnuJ1PQRaHo3ti8TKjmsFXNUEG4uwt
transaction
ebaabdfc2655918e8a9b700fa98ef30c671e33d820eeb9d6905f17ca4ba4e0da
confirmations
406259
spent
true